CHINATOWN WALKS QUIZ
 
 

1. The most common family name in Victoria’s Chinese community is Lee (or Li). What proportion of people in China have that family name?
a. 2 %; b 8%; c 20%

2. Where is the Way Sang Yuen Wat Kee herbalist shop now? It used to be at 1620 Government Street.
a. Burnaby Village Museum; b. Royal BC Museum; c. Canadian Museum of Civilization.

3. The Tam Kung Temple at 1713½ Government Street is operated by the Yen Wo Society. What is the language spoken by the society’s founders?
a. Mandarin; b. Cantonese; c. Hakka.

4. What does the term “fan tan” mean?
a. a gambling game; b. a brand of opium popular in gold-rush days; c. a type of noodle soup.

5. There are 2 stone figures at the base of the Gate of Harmonious Interest. What are they?a. dragons; b. dogs; c. lions.

6. Which of the stone figures is female?a. the one closest to Quonley’s; b. the one closest to Ocean Garden Restaurant; c. neither.

7. Where was bubble tea developed in the 1980s?
a. Taiwan; b. Hong Kong; c. Korea.

8. The red dragon (hong lung) at the corner of Government Street and Pandora Avenue has how many toes?
a. 3; b. 4; c. 5

9. The “Bright Pearl” Sculpture is located at the corner of Government and Fisgard Street in front of La Collina Café and the Satin Moon Quilt Shop. What is the significance of the pearl?
a. many Chinese in Victoria come from the Pearl River region in China; b. the pearl is the birthstone of Dr. Sun Yat-sen; c. in Cantonese the word for pearl rhymes with the word for “wealth.”

10. Many roofs in Chinatown have corners that curve upwards. Why is this?
a. they resemble the tail feathers of the lucky ching ching bird; b. they deflect evil spirits; c. they act as lightning rods.

Answers:

1 b; 2 a; 3 c; 4 a; 5 c; 6 a; 7 a; 8 c; 9 a; 10 b
